A Comprehensive Safety Data Sheet
A thorough safety data sheet (SDS) is an vital tool for ensuring the safe handling and use of substances. It provides precise information about the hazards associated with a designated substance, along with essential precautions for its conservation, transportation, and accident response.
- Fundamental elements of a comprehensive SDS include: the material's designation, hazard assessment, ingredients, treatment protocols, combating procedures, unintentional discharge guidelines, preservation , regulations, exposure controls/personal protection details, physical and chemical properties, potential, health effects, ecological information, waste management, and legal requirements.
Each of these elements play a role in guaranteeing the safe handling, use, and disposal of materials.

Best Practices for Accurate and Compliant SDS Development
Developing a robust and reliable Safety Data Sheet (SDS) is paramount to ensuring worker safety and regulatory compliance. To achieve this objective, adhere to the following best practices. Firstly, utilize the latest version of the globally harmonized system (GHS) standards. This ensures consistency and clarity in your SDS content. Secondly, perform thorough research and data collection on all substance properties, including physical characteristics, health effects, and safe handling procedures. Accuracy is key, so verify all information against credible sources. Thirdly, structure your SDS using the prescribed GHS sections and format, providing clear and concise data.
Additionally, integrate a comprehensive first aid plan outlining procedures for exposure incidents. Regularly update your SDS to reflect any changes in the chemical's properties, regulations, or handling procedures. Finally, confirm that all employees involved with the material are properly trained on its safe use and potential hazards as outlined in the SDS.
